Output 876f309526750708e151bed32dfefb71c435176e5283c421e446ccd376e45852:0

value
524239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f15b7ab73e44bbfd1046674b1b628367dd4970a OP_EQUAL
address
334n5Nojf3q4fMkG37emeQTtS3i5hafFUh
transaction
876f309526750708e151bed32dfefb71c435176e5283c421e446ccd376e45852
spent
true